12 Tips for Writing, and Selling, Great Jingles

by Michael Gallant

Everyone has experienced it before — you see an advertisement on TV and three  weeks later, you’re still humming the same catchy melody that playfully  urges you to buy a soft drink, bring your car in for a new muffler, or change  insurance companies. Such is the mysterious art of jingle writing.

Crafting words and music for the sole  purpose of selling a product can be lucrative, creatively challenging, and fun — but how do you make the jump from indie songwriter, musician, artist, or  producer to trusted messenger of a company’s brand? What do you do once you’ve  actually landed your first gig writing commercial ad music?
